Packaging machinery takes stake in Paladin.
Packaging machinery and film supplier Wrapid Packaging Systems has taken a major stake in Scottish firm Paladin.
Wrapid has already been supplying the Scottish packaging market via Paladin for five years now. It was offered the opportunity to purchase a shareholding when the company’s founders, Ben and Anne McGovern, retired earlier this year.
Meanwhile, Wrapid has signed an exclusive contract with DuPont to distribute the chemical giant’s Clysar range of shrink films. In return, DuPont will have access to Wrapid’s markets in the UK, Ireland and France.
